\spatialite\virtualbbox.obj \ src\spatialite\spatialite_init.obj src\spatialite\se_helpers.obj \ src \spatialite\srid_aux.obj src\spatialite\table_cloner.obj \ src\spatialite\virtualelementary.obj src\ spatialite\virtualgeojson.obj \ src\spatialite\virtualrouting.obj src\spatialite\create_routing.obj spatialite_i.lib #$(EXIF_LOADER_EXE) spatialite.lib: $(LIBOBJ) if exist spatialite.lib del spatialite.lib lib /out:spatialite.lib $(LIBOBJ) $(SPATIALITE_DLL): spatialite_i.lib spatialite_i.lib: $(LIBOBJ
网上以讹传讹的说法比较多,大多说称Spatialite Geometry为标准WKB格式,实际上按照官方文档解释并非如此 SpatiaLite internally stores geometry values 75,13,-112,90,64,83,-57,-24,13,-10,97,92,64,41,61,2,-29,60,97,65,64,112,-47,63,0,107,-111,90,64 SQlite/Spatialite -75,13,-112,90,64,83,-57,-24,13,-10,97,92,64,41,61,2,-29,60,97,65,64,112,-47,63,0,107,-111,90,64 分析Spatialite 24,13,-10,97,92,64,41,61,2,-29,60,97,65,64,112,-47,63,0,107,-111,90,64 LAST(最后一位,固定值) -2 结论 如果不想或者无法使用spatialite ]; } Geometry geometry = new WKBReader().read(bytes); return geometry; # 输出jts geometery 参考文档 SpatiaLite
OpenGIS Simple Features Reference Implementation) 库来支持大量的栅格和矢量数据格式,如 GeoTIFF、Shapefile、GeoPackage、PostGIS、SpatiaLite PostGIS, SpatiaLite, Oracle Spatial, MS SQL Spatial: 支持与各种空间数据库的连接和交互。
具体步骤是:首先将灾前OSM数据导入QGIS平台最为底层信息,然后导入之前的分析结果,通过对比得到受损房屋的具体位置,然后导入一份XML格式的拓扑结构说明文件,接着利用SpatiaLite数据库管理平台就能根据需要导出一份具体房屋和地址相对应的列表信息 利用 QGIS 和 SpatiaLite 导出地址列表 最终对比发现,以CNN技术为核心的受灾房屋识别准确率只有78%,而拉布拉斯滤波则高达96.3%。
derby gssh libsoundio osquery spatialite-gui dlib gtkmm3 libspatialite osrm-backend spatialite-tools
SQLPage 支持以下几种数据库: SQLite ,包括加载 Spatialite 等扩展的能力。
数据优化数据格式选择: 选择适合 QGIS 的数据格式,如 GeoPackage (.gpkg) 或 SpatiaLite,这些格式在存储和查询方面都比较高效。
A:推荐使用空间数据库:PostGIS(PostgreSQL扩展):支持空间索引和SQL查询MongoDB:内置地理空间查询功能SQLite + SpatiaLite:轻量级解决方案 # 示例:使用SQLite conn = sqlite3.connect(':memory:') conn.enable_load_extension(True) try: conn.load_extension('mod_spatialite ') except: print("SpatiaLite扩展加载失败,跳过空间查询示例") conn = None if conn: cursor = conn.cursor(
CMake构建学习笔记25-SpatiaLite库的构建 https://www.cnblogs.com/charlee44/p/19073317 本文介绍了如何在Windows环境下使用nmake构建 SpatiaLite及其依赖库。 SpatiaLite是一个扩展SQLite的开源库,支持地理信息系统操作。 整体逻辑清晰,适合需要构建SpatiaLite的开发者。
SpatiaLite:具有空间数据功能的 SQLite 数据库系统。优势:比较接近 SQL;SpatiaLite-GUI 提供有好的 GUI;但是劣势是:资料少 Rasdaman:多维栅格数据库。
地理框架 为AsGeoJSON、GeoHash和GeoHash方法,isvalid和distance查询增加MySQL支持; 添加Azimuth和LineLocatePoint方法,支持PostGIS和SpatiaLite
数据管理与存储优化使用空间数据库(如PostGIS、SpatiaLite、GeoPackage): 空间索引: 确保所有矢量图层都创建了空间索引(例如,在PostGIS中使用CREATE INDEX roads_geom_idx
可用记事本或其它文本编辑器打开 单一文件 关系数据库 文件地理数据库 file geodatabase 与上面两种完全不同,它不是现有数据库系统的一部分 PostgreSQL数据库:PostGIS空间扩展 SQLite数据库:SpatiaLite driver.CreateDataSource(os.path.join(data_dir, 'out-put', 'earth.sqlite'), ['SPATIALITE 开放源码、功能丰富、性能不错 不但可以存储数据,还可以运行多种类型的数据分析,不需要借助其他GIS的软件 需要单独搭建数据库,如果进行网络开发,让多个用户通过网络访问数据,PostGIS是很好的选择 SpatiaLite spatialFilter], [dialect]) statement是使用的SQL语句 spatialFilter可选的空间过滤器,默认为None dialect是SQL语句标准的说明,默认是OGRSQL,在使用SpatiaLite